        As a jetpack veteran, here is why:
        - Jetpack jump distance is based on your velocity, so you get the furthest jumps by using light armor. This is so heavy and medium armor can't use it to negate their armor movement speed disadvantage but can still use it to get on rooftops, I assume
        - Jumping off cliffs and slopes allows you to get extra distance, so try to sprint up slopes while it's charging and jetpack down them to maximize your FAST
        - Bind your 'climb' key to alt and your 'dive' key to spacebar, so you can use spacebar to dive in combat and alt to jetpack when it's ready, holding sprint auto-climbs so there's not really a reason to put climb on spacebar instead of dive which you should be using way more (it was like this in HD1, no clue why they changed it)

    How do I kill the heavy armored bug efficiently? A recoilless rifle shell to the side doesn't kill it in one hit. Carl Gustav... you let me down.

    • 3 months ago
      Anonymous

      Use 1 recoiless/EAT or 2 railgun shots to break front leg armor
      Then apply small arms fire to the now fleshy leg
      Charger will die near instantly
